name: dispatch description: Launch non-blocking Claude Code headless tasks from slash command dispatch. Use when user requests async coding jobs and does not require slash-only Claude plugins.
Run {baseDir}/scripts/run_dispatch.sh with user args.
Contract
- Format:
/dispatch <project> <task-name> <prompt...> - Workdir mapping:
${REPOS_ROOT:-/home/miniade/repos}/<project> - Agent Teams policy: on-demand (enabled only if prompt contains Agent Team signals)
- Safety: headless runs enforce timeout via
DISPATCH_TIMEOUT_SEC(default 7200s)
Local config
- optional env file:
${OPENCLAW_DISPATCH_ENV:-<workspace>/skills/dispatch.env.local} - supports OpenClaw
skills.entries.dispatch.envinjection - script is self-contained (bundled
dispatch.sh+claude_code_run.py)
Security disclosure
- Reads only allowlisted env keys from
dispatch.env.localusing key=value parsing (nosource). - Starts a background local process (
nohup) and writes logs/results under configured paths. - Network callback is disabled by default; enable only with
ENABLE_CALLBACK=1and explicit group settings. - Does not download remote code at runtime.
Behavior
- Validate args and return usage if incomplete.
- Start task in background (non-blocking).
- Return one-line launch summary with run-id and log path.
- Do not run extra validation unless requested.
